In large settings students with ADHD can feel overwhelmed, frustrated and anxious…clouding thoughts and emotions.  In this course series you will understand how to find and use the dynamics of your ADHD mind, harness your superpower, ignite new thought patterns and grasps on to your uniqueness through interactive activity models that will focus on streamlining executive function skills. We will work together on a process to find which skills are your strengths and how we can decrease anxiety and increase logical thinking.

My ADHD and Me series is divided into multiple- one section classes; each will focus on breaking down executive function for understanding and implementation. We incorporation activities into each lesson that encourage healthy ways for brain brakes.

*ADHD 101-Basic Organizational Skills
ADHD 201 -Prioritizing -goal setting and achievement 
ADHD 301- Controlling impulses and Emotions 
ADHD 401- Flexible Thinking -understanding your superpower – hyper focus 
ADHD 501-Self- Monitoring – targeted techniques for slowing down
ADHD 601 – The Magical Mind –(biography/English) famous, successful ADHD-ers

*This class posting is for ADHD 101- Organizational Skills

Learning Goals
Learning Goals & Objectives:
ADHD and ME - 101 Organizational

Students will create / use a HW/calendar Journal
Students will Identify tools to manage time better.
Students will identify resources that facilitate academic success and social functioning

Supply List
Setting ourselves up for success – supplies you will need throughout these courses:

Journal (can be a bound journal or notebook) we will create Bullet Journals as part or organization and calendaring
Sticky Notes / Post-it notes (multiple colors)
Highlighters (multiple colors)
Index cards
